function RequirementsExceptionTest::testGetRequirements

Same name and namespace in other branches
  1. 10 core/modules/migrate/tests/src/Unit/Exception/RequirementsExceptionTest.php \Drupal\Tests\migrate\Unit\Exception\RequirementsExceptionTest::testGetRequirements()
  2. 9 core/modules/migrate/tests/src/Unit/Exception/RequirementsExceptionTest.php \Drupal\Tests\migrate\Unit\Exception\RequirementsExceptionTest::testGetRequirements()
  3. 8.9.x core/modules/migrate/tests/src/Unit/Exception/RequirementsExceptionTest.php \Drupal\Tests\migrate\Unit\Exception\RequirementsExceptionTest::testGetRequirements()

Tests get requirements.

@legacy-covers ::getRequirements

File

core/modules/migrate/tests/src/Unit/Exception/RequirementsExceptionTest.php, line 27

Class

RequirementsExceptionTest
Tests Drupal\migrate\Exception\RequirementsException.

Namespace

Drupal\Tests\migrate\Unit\Exception

Code

public function testGetRequirements() : void {
  $exception = new RequirementsException('Missing requirements ', [
    'requirements' => static::MISSING_REQUIREMENTS,
  ]);
  $this->assertEquals([
    'requirements' => static::MISSING_REQUIREMENTS,
  ], $exception->getRequirements());
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.